Evidence is accumulating on the regular and systematic Neanderthal exploitation of birds. However, motivations, mechanisms, circumstances underlying this behavior remains little explored despite their potential implications ecology capabilities. Fossil choughs ( Pyrrhocorax , Corvidae) are among most abundant in cave sites with Mousterian technology. We reviewed evidence showing that Neandertha...
